Subject: [PATCH 2/3] view: introduce WwwStream interface
Date: Sat, 18 Jun 2016 04:47:04 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20160618044705.8337-3-e@80x24.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20160618044705.8337-1-e@80x24.org>
This will allow us to commonalize HTML generation in the future
and is the start of moving existing HTML generation to a "pull"
streaming model (from the existing "push" one).
Using the getline/close pull model is superior to the existing
$fh->write streaming as it allows us to throttle response
generation based on backpressure from slow clients.

diff --git a/lib/PublicInbox/WwwStream.pm b/lib/PublicInbox/WwwStream.pm
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..62a4fe2
--- /dev/null
+++ b/lib/PublicInbox/WwwStream.pm
@@ -0,0 +1,88 @@
+# Copyright (C) 2016 all contributors <meta@public-inbox.org>
+# License: AGPL-3.0+ <https://www.gnu.org/licenses/agpl-3.0.txt>
+#
+# HTML body stream for which yields getline+close methods
+package PublicInbox::WwwStream;
+use strict;
+use warnings;
+use PublicInbox::Hval qw(ascii_html);
+use URI;
+use constant PI_URL => 'https://public-inbox.org/README.html';
+
+sub new {
+ my ($class, $ctx, $cb) = @_;
+ bless { nr => 0, cb => $cb, ctx => $ctx }, $class;
+}
+
+sub _html_top ($) {
+ my ($self) = @_;
+ my $ctx = $self->{ctx};
+ my $obj = $ctx->{-inbox};
+ my $desc = ascii_html($obj->description);
+ my $title = $ctx->{-title_html} || $desc;
+ my $upfx = $ctx->{-upfx} || '';
+ my $atom = $ctx->{-atom} || $upfx.'new.atom';
+ my $top = "<b>$desc</b> (<a\nhref=\"$atom\">Atom feed</a>)";
+ if ($obj->search) {
+ $top = qq{<form\naction="$upfx"><pre>$top} .
+ qq{ <input\nname=q\ntype=text />} .
+ qq{<input\ntype=submit\nvalue=search />} .
+ q{</pre></form>}
+ } else {
+ $top = '<pre>' . $top . '</pre>';
+ }
+ "<html><head><title>$title</title>" .
+ "<link\nrel=alternate\ntitle=\"Atom feed\"\n".
+ "href=\"$atom\"\ntype=\"application/atom+xml\"/>" .
+ PublicInbox::Hval::STYLE .
+ "</head><body>$top";
+}
+
+sub _html_end {
+ my ($self) = @_;
+ my $urls = 'Archives are clone-able:';
+ my $ctx = $self->{ctx};
+ my $obj = $ctx->{-inbox};
+ my $desc = ascii_html($obj->description);
+ my @urls = @{$obj->cloneurl};
+ my %seen = map { $_ => 1 } @urls;
+
+ # FIXME: cleanup
+ my $env = $ctx->{env};
+ my $scheme = $env->{'psgi.url_scheme'};
+ my $host_port = $env->{HTTP_HOST} ||
+ "$env->{SERVER_NAME}:$env->{SERVER_PORT}";
+ my $http = "$scheme://$host_port".($env->{SCRIPT_NAME} || '/');
+ $http = URI->new($http . $obj->{name})->canonical->as_string;
+ $seen{$http} or unshift @urls, $http;
+ if (scalar(@urls) == 1) {
+ $urls .= " git clone --mirror $urls[0]";
+ } else {
+ $urls .= "\n" .
+ join("\n", map { "\tgit clone --mirror $_" } @urls);
+ }
+ my $url = PublicInbox::Hval::prurl($ctx->{env}, PI_URL);
+ '<pre>'.join("\n",
+ '- ' . $desc,
+ $urls,
+ 'served with software from public-inbox: '
+ ."<a\nhref=\"$url\">$url</a>",
+ ).'</pre></body></html>';
+}
+
+sub getline {
+ my ($self) = @_;
+ my $nr = $self->{nr}++;
+
+ return _html_top($self) if $nr == 0;
+
+ if (my $mid = $self->{cb}) { # middle
+ $mid = $mid->($nr, $self->{ctx}) and return $mid;
+ }
+
+ delete $self->{cb} ? _html_end($self) : undef;
+}
+
+sub close {}
+
+1;
